Rojo by Razzle Dazzle: Full Menu Now Live

The full menu for Rojo by Razzle Dazzle has been revealed, showcasing bold Spanish flavors launching exclusively on Brilliant Lady.

Rojo by Razzle Dazzle: Full Menu Now Live
Rojo by Razzle Dazzle: Full Menu Now Live © Photo by Virgin Voyages

Rojo by Razzle Dazzle will officially debut with Brilliant Lady, offering an all-new Spanish-inspired dinner experience exclusive to the ship. Swapping out the familiar vegetarian-forward Razzle Dazzle, Rojo introduces bold flavors, sharable plates, and a warm, communal setting perfect for evenings at sea.

Located on Deck 5, Rojo features a more intimate layout with smaller tables, soft lighting, and cozy touches — all inspired by the spirit of Spanish dining. The menu has been created by Justin Severino and Nate Hobart, the duo behind Morcilla in Pittsburgh.

Tapas & Small Plates

  • Gambas en Escabeche – Shrimp with fennel, red pepper, and marcona almonds
  • Chorizo Seco – Served with medjool dates, cabrales cheese, and vanilla
  • Roasted Cauliflower Catalan – With golden raisins, marcona almonds, and lemon brown butter
  • Pulpo a la Grill – Grilled octopus with brown butter potato fondue and pimentón
  • Patatas Bravas Ahumadas – Smoked fingerling potatoes with pimentón aioli
  • Jamón Croquettes – With roasted garlic and porcini aioli

Platos Grandes (Main Dishes)

  • Chuletón a la Parrilla – Grilled ribeye with chorizo piperade and charred shallots
  • Char Ártico Asado a la Plancha – Arctic char with artichokes and salsa verde
  • Arroz con Pitu de Caleya – Cider-braised chicken with short-grain rice
  • Calabaza Asada – Roasted butternut squash with romesco and almond-herb sauce
  • Costillas de la Matanza – Baby back pork ribs with harissa honey, za’atar, and labneh
  • Langosta de Maine Paella – A $70 indulgent upgrade with lobster, uni aioli, and charred lemon

Postres (Desserts)

  • Basque Cheesecake with quince membrillo
  • Arroz con Leche – Coconut rice pudding with cinnamon
  • Flan de Queso de Cabra – Goat cheese flan with pecans and smoked maple syrup
  • Churros – With chocolate hazelnut fondue
  • Sorbete de Maracuyá – Passion fruit sorbet with olive oil sabayon and hibiscus

Signature Cocktails

  • The Smolder – Chivas Regal, citrus, smoke, rosemary & lemon foam
  • Luna Rosa – Vodka, Lillet Blanc, tomato & laurel infusion
  • Avioneta – Mezcal, sherry, Aperol, amaro, lemon
  • El Capitán – Spanish brandy with smoked maple and bitters
  • Sangría del Sol (Low ABV) – White wine, sherry, Cointreau, and citrus
  • Besito (Non-Alcoholic) – Jasmine tea, hibiscus, lemon, peach, sparkling water

What About Brunch?

At this time, the brunch menu has not been revealed, but changes are expected. Virgin Voyages has indicated that Rojo will offer a daytime experience similar in style to the original Razzle Dazzle, with Spanish-inspired twists on brunch classics likely to appear.
